Dale Fort Outdoor Residential Centre Haverfordwest Pembrokeshire Field Studies Council

Dale Fort is set in a spectacular location high on the cliffs within the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park, perfect for school students and educational groups to experience coastal studies and for accessing Skomer Island with its renowned sea birds.

Preston Montford Outdoor Residential Centre Shrewsbury Field Studies Council

Preston Montford Field Study Centre is situated in the heart of Shropshire on the banks of the River Severn with views into Wales. Set in a 12-hectare estate which provides a rich range of habitats, including SSSI for educational groups to experience.

Pinkery Outdoor Residential Learning Centre Exmoor

Pinkery is Exmoor National Park’s Centre for Outdoor Learning. Built as an upland farmhouse, the original building has been expanded to create a unique moorland off-grid residential centre. located in its own wild moorland valley over 400 metres above sea level valley in the heart of Exmoor's Dark Skies Reserve. Offering 4 dorm accommodation with its own ensuite facilities and sleeps 44 so typically can cater for groups of up to 36 pupils and 8 staff , self-catering or catered kitchen with common room. We welcome groups from Key Stage 1 to University and beyond.
